Hubbard forests
Published online by Cambridge University Press: 08 November 2011
Abstract
The theory of Hubbard trees provides an effective classification of nonlinear postcritically finite polynomial maps in ℂ. This note extends the classification to maps from a finite union of copies of ℂ to itself. Holomorphic proper maps on a finite union of copies of ℂ which are postcritically finite and nowhere linear can be characterized by a ‘forest’ made up of one tree for each copy of the set of complex numbers.
